The Club of Rome extended Forester’s models to modeling nations and global systems in terms of population, energy, pollution, and so on (Meadows et al, 1972). To emphasize this parsimony, Brethower (1972, 1982, 2001) and Brethower and Dams (1999) developed a systems model called the total performance system (TPS) which represented a “map” of an organization defining how it received inputs, added value by processing these inputs to outputs, and how those outputs were received by the next system (e.g., another individual, business function, or, ultimately, consumers). Systems theory focuses on pattern recognition rather than deductive reasoning, and explains individual behavior within the context of larger systems such as the marriage, family, or community. Systems may also have feedback loops, which occur when outputs of a system return as inputs, forming a circuit. World Systems Theory (WST) uses a holistic methodology to study the globe as an interdependent system; and it tries to overcome narrow disciplinary specialization in the social sciences. Between peripheral and core countries are ‘semiperipheral’ ones that act as a kind of global middle class stabilizing the world capitalist system, but because they are subject to the greatest systemic strains, that is where revolutions are most likely. Ludwig Bertalanffy (1950, 1968) was probably the first to call for a general theory of systems. Systems theory finds some of its roots within the biological sciences, as some of the founders of its core concepts, including Ludwig Bertalanffy and Humberto Maturana, were biologists. This theory views the family as an emotional unit and assumes individuals cannot be fully understood in isolation.
